Transaction 28a172bef33dcf94b86533284a480549fa716f9794e2053a0f2a61a6d11f6f8a

1 Input
2 Outputs
  • 28a172bef33dcf94b86533284a480549fa716f9794e2053a0f2a61a6d11f6f8a:0
  • value  1554631
    address  3KwgHBgDRqApUDYpzbbeEgtkexMCtaydVs
  • 28a172bef33dcf94b86533284a480549fa716f9794e2053a0f2a61a6d11f6f8a:1
  • value  50475
    address  3MEgFiXZSR9GDm93y69vXw7cCdAZ6Ji4Mu